What problem does it solve?

This Skill identifies contradictions, gaps, and tensions in Dutch public policy documents, providing structured reports for consultants.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Policy Analysis: Identifies inconsistencies in Dutch public policy documents.
  • Use Case: For a policy topic, this Skill can reveal issues like unfulfilled commitments or policy mismatches, aiding in strategic analysis.
